Chapter 806 Carving Up the Spoils

  • News of Wei Tiansheng’s death spread fast, from the harbor all the way across East Asia. Countless people were stunned. Years ago he had been neck and neck with War God Xiao, and rumor had it he’d already stepped into the Integration Realm. Yet he was actually killed by that Chen Wéndào—the one who slew Master Li. People couldn’t stop marveling. Just how strong was that Chen Wéndào, really? This time, even some sects from East Asia came to the harbor, hoping to pay a visit to Michael Shephard. But to everyone’s confusion, Michael Shephard seemed to have vanished overnight. He just disappeared… At first, no one thought much of it. But as time dragged on, more and more people felt something was off. “What’s up with Mr. Shephard? Why is there zero word from him…?” That was the question on everyone’s mind. And there was no answer. … Half a month later… In the Peng family’s villa, a whole crowd of tycoons and heads of great families in the harbor gathered under one roof. They took their seats one after another in the Peng villa’s main hall. On a normal day, getting these big shots—who smiled up front but clashed behind the scenes—to sit together was impossible. Even if stock-market kingpin Peng Hua tried to host it, someone would still blow him off. But there’s a saying: no eternal enemies, no eternal friends. Only eternal interests. Today, the only reason these heavyweights were here was profit. Ever since Michael Shephard cut down Master Li, seized the Du family’s assets, and propped up Du Miya, none of them had enjoyed a single easy day. Du Miya was a hard-charging boss lady with a thunderbolt touch, and under her, the Du family boomed. But the harbor’s pie was only so big. If the Du family grew, it was bound to cut into other tycoons’ and clans’ interests. Normally, the web of relations in the harbor was so tangled that a few tricks were enough to suppress the Du family’s rise. Not anymore. Du Miya had Michael Shephard behind her. In fact, the Du family’s holdings in her hands were really Michael Shephard’s industries. Who dared to suppress Mr. Shephard’s businesses? He was the guy who crushed Master Li and made the task force back off. So they’d all been giving Du Miya a wide berth—because Michael Shephard was around. But things were different now. After Michael Shephard’s duel with Wei Tiansheng, he hadn’t shown his face. No sightings, no news. That made a lot of people wonder if he was dead. The harbor’s big families and tycoons all sent people out to dig for any trace of Chen Wéndào… and came up empty. Lately, whispers started to spread: Chen Wéndào had already died during the duel with Wei Tiansheng—mutual destruction. The word came from the harbor’s task force. Supposedly every soldier involved that day saw Chen Wéndào fall with their own eyes, and Commander Liu himself flat-out declared Chen Wéndào dead. When the tycoons and clan heads heard that, they couldn’t hide their delight. It meant Du Miya had no backing anymore. They didn’t have to tiptoe around her like before. Today’s gathering, led by Peng Hua, was for everyone to sit down and plan how to deal with Du Miya—and carve up the spoils. Soon, every notable tycoon and family head in the harbor had taken their seats. They glanced at one another, waiting each other out, until someone finally couldn’t hold it and asked Peng Hua, “Mr. Peng, are you sure Du Miya will show up today?”
